Visit Radhanagar Beach, one of the most popular beaches in Andaman known for its crystal-clear water and soft white sand. Enjoy watersports, relax under the sun, and soak in the serene atmosphere.
Take a ferry ride to Ross Island for a glimpse into the British colonial era. Visit the ruins of the old buildings and churches, and don't miss the light and sound show in the evening.
Explore the diverse marine life and coral reefs of Andaman at the Mahatma Gandhi Marine National Park. Go snorkeling or take the glass-bottom boat tour to see colorful fishes and sea turtles up close.
Visit the infamous Cellular Jail, a former colonial prison which was used to house Indian political prisoners. Watch the sound and light show in the evening to learn more about the jail's history.
Visit Chidiya Tapu, a birdwatcher's paradise, to spot endemic species like Andaman drongo, Andaman treepie, and more. Watch the breathtaking sunset over the horizon or take a short hike to the Munda Pahar viewpoint.
If you have more time, consider adding a day trip to North Bay Island for snorkeling or a trek to Baratang Island's limestone caves. If you have less time, skip Chidiya Tapu and spend more time exploring Port Blair's local markets and sampling Andaman's delicious seafood.
